The International Jobs and Economic Development Impacts (I-JEDI) model, developed by the National Renewable Energy Laboratory (NREL) with support from the United States Agency for International Development (USAID), is a freely available model that estimates gross economic impacts from wind, solar, biopower, and geothermal energy projects around the world. 



This webinar will cover opportunities for the I-JEDI model to assist countries in assessing job and economic impacts of clean energy options to support green economic recovery. It will also include a demonstration of I-JEDI for potential users and a panel about the tool’s applications in South Africa.
